Output 675dab318e2343f69e80ddc97a2a445cca91157d154430fa063f15808db00176:0

value
101770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b96406d69e2a2158691b35568964e142c7d3709 OP_EQUAL
address
3BVtDjnza4rpAqPr1zhP5SviN6xGdAsou6
transaction
675dab318e2343f69e80ddc97a2a445cca91157d154430fa063f15808db00176